Goodrich completes brake certification flight testing for Boeing's 747-400ER

Charlotte, Usa - Plane's brakes can stop the fully loaded jet if there's need to abort take-off

Goodrich Corporation, working in concert with Boeing, recently completed critical wheel and brake certification flight testing on the new Boeing 747-400 Extended Range (ER) wide-body passenger jet. Goodrich wheels and carbon brakes installed on the Boeing 747-400ER successfully completed one of the most stringent tests conducted on new airplanes: the 100 percent maximum brake energy rejected takeoff....
